# Clinical Summary This study examines the potential therapeutic role of THC in treating trauma-related nightmares through its interaction with the endocannabinoid system, specifically via cannabinoid receptors that modulate sleep-wake cycles and emotional processing. The mechanism appears to involve THC’s ability to suppress REM sleep or alter nightmare intensity through endocannabinoid signaling pathways relevant to fear memory consolidation and emotional regulation. These findings are particularly relevant for post-traumatic stress disorder (PTSD) patients, for whom nightmares represent a debilitating symptom often resistant to conventional pharmacotherapy. While preclinical and early clinical evidence suggests promise, clinicians should recognize that THC remains Schedule I in most jurisdictions, limiting access and robust clinical trial data in patient populations. For clinicians caring for trauma survivors with persistent nightmares, awareness of emerging cannabinoid research may inform discussions about treatment options in jurisdictions where medical cannabis is legal, though evidence remains preliminary compared to established treatments like prazosin or certain SSRIs. Current practice implications are limited, but clinicians should stay informed as this research progresses to determine appropriate clinical applications and dosing protocols.

💤 While preclinical evidence suggesting THC’s potential role in reducing trauma-related nightmares is scientifically interesting, clinicians should recognize that current human evidence remains sparse and mechanistic studies in animal models do not directly translate to clinical efficacy or safety in trauma populations. The endocannabinoid system’s involvement in fear extinction and sleep regulation is plausible, but confounding factors—including cannabis’s variable cannabinoid profiles, individual genetic differences in receptor expression, potential for dependence, and interactions with trauma-informed psychotherapy—complicate any straightforward therapeutic recommendation. Additionally, many patients with post-traumatic stress disorder are already on medications like prazosin or sertraline with established efficacy data, and switching to or adding THC would require careful risk-benefit discussion given limited comparative trials.
